Place Value Of 8 In 358741

The number 358741 is composed of six digits: 3,5,8,7,4,1. Each digit holds a specific place value in the number.

Answer :

The place value of 8 in 358741 is Thousands.

Place Value Calculation

Place Values: From Ones to Ten Millions

Ones:

The "Ones" place represents the units or individual digits in a number. It is the rightmost position and holds the smallest value. For instance, in the number 5,432, the digit '2' is in the Ones place, signifying two individual units. Sample numbers for the Ones place include 8, 3, and 9.

Tens:

The "Tens" place is one position to the left of the Ones place. It signifies the quantity of tens in a number. In the number 5,432, the digit '3' is in the Tens place, indicating three groups of ten. Sample numbers for the Tens place include 7, 6, and 2.

Hundreds:

Moving one position further to the left, we arrive at the "Hundreds" place. This place value represents the quantity of hundreds in a number. For instance, in the number 5,432, the digit '4' is in the Hundreds place, representing four groups of one hundred. Sample numbers for the Hundreds place include 1, 0, and 6.
